There are some great gigs to look forward to coming up in the not too distant future. This coming Friday at the Zoo Bar Jeramiah Farrari return with their own brand of ska, rock and punk. Last time the band played the Zoo Bar the place was packed and the reports I had back from the gig were outstanding. Paul Griffiths has already booked them to headline the Zoo Bar for the Westfield Street Festival in June, so if you like your music with a bit of a Reggae and ska tinge get your boots on and moonstomp down to this one on Friday at the Zoo Bar.
Also coming up in the not too distant future next Friday (February 27) Ac/Dc tribute band Ace/Dc will be appearing at the Rendezvous bar. Last time they were at the Rendezvous the lads rocked the place with such classics as "Shoot to thrill", "Highway to hell, "you shook me all night long" and many other classics from the Ac/Dc back catalogue. A great, tight band and well worth seeing if your choice of rock falls into the Ac/Dc catagory and also they have the tallest Angus Young I've ever seen! Ace /Dc will be at the Rendezvous a week on Friday, Febuary 27.
